On Sat, 10 Dec 2016 19:56:49 +0000 (UTC) deplorable owl <owl@rooftop.invalid> wrote: > Melzzzzz <Melzzzzz@zzzzz.com> wrote: > > On 10/12/16 07:25 AM, deplorable owl wrote: > >> Melzzzzz <Melzzzzz@zzzzz.com> wrote: > >> > >> BTW, what's the proper approach to randomizing such a huge number > >> of values? (A large enough pool of seconds so that randoms would > >> have a good chance of falling on 100,000 different days). > >> > >> > > You don't have to just filter out dupes ;p > > It is not needed to have 100000k uniques at all. > > Yeah, but filtering is just to get uniques. Say you want 100000 > unique days using random second values, minimizing dups and > generating exactly 100000 values, how would you approach that? I would generate 100000 days in order, then shuffle. -- press any key to continue or any other to quit...
